什么是数据库有效性
-
数据库有效性是指数据库中的数据满足一定的条件和要求,保证数据的准确性、完整性、一致性、唯一性和安全性。
首先,数据的准确性是指数据库中的数据与现实世界中的实际情况相符合,没有错误或误差。准确的数据能够提供正确的信息,帮助用户做出正确的决策。
其次,数据的完整性是指数据库中的数据不缺失,所有需要的数据都应该存在,并且数据之间的关系和约束条件得到满足。完整的数据能够保证用户能够获取到需要的信息,避免信息的丢失和不完整造成的误解和错误。
另外,数据的一致性是指数据库中的数据与数据之间的关系保持一致,数据的更新和修改应该能够正确地反映在整个数据库中的各个表和记录中。一致的数据能够保证用户获取到的信息是最新、准确、完整的。
此外,数据的唯一性是指数据库中的数据是独一无二的,不存在重复的记录。唯一的数据能够保证数据的准确性和完整性,避免重复数据造成的混乱和错误。
最后,数据的安全性是指数据库中的数据受到保护,只有授权的用户才能访问和修改数据,防止数据的泄露、篡改和丢失。安全的数据能够保护用户的隐私和重要信息,确保数据不被非法获取和使用。
总而言之,数据库有效性是保证数据库中数据的准确性、完整性、一致性、唯一性和安全性的重要要求,能够提供可靠的数据支持和保护用户的利益。
1年前 -
数据库有效性是指数据库中存储的数据的准确性、一致性和完整性。它确保数据库中的数据符合预期的规则和要求,并且能够正确地反映现实世界的情况。数据库有效性是数据库管理系统(DBMS)的关键目标之一,它确保数据库中的数据是可靠的和可信赖的。
以下是数据库有效性的几个关键方面:
-
数据准确性:数据准确性是指数据库中的数据与真实世界中的事实相一致。数据库中的数据必须经过验证和验证,以确保其准确性。例如,在一个学生数据库中,学生的年龄必须在合理的范围内,并且与其身份证件上的信息一致。
-
数据一致性:数据一致性是指数据库中的数据在不同的地方和时间保持一致。如果数据库中的数据存在冲突或矛盾,那么它就失去了一致性。数据库管理系统通过实施各种约束和完整性规则来维护数据的一致性。例如,在一个订单数据库中,订单的数量必须与库存中的可用数量一致。
-
数据完整性:数据完整性是指数据库中的数据完整、完整和不丢失。数据库必须具有适当的机制来防止数据的丢失或损坏。例如,通过实施主键和外键约束来确保数据的完整性,以防止出现未关联的数据或冗余数据。
-
数据可靠性:数据可靠性是指数据库中的数据是可信赖的。数据的可靠性取决于数据的来源和采集过程。数据库管理系统必须确保数据的来源是可靠的,并且采集过程是准确和一致的。例如,如果一个数据库从多个来源获取数据,那么数据库管理系统必须确保这些数据是可靠的,并且在合并时不会出现冲突。
-
数据安全性:数据安全性是指保护数据库中的数据免受非法访问、修改或破坏。数据库管理系统必须具有适当的安全机制,如访问控制和加密,以确保只有授权用户才能访问和修改数据库中的数据。数据安全性是数据库有效性的一个重要方面,特别是对于包含敏感信息的数据库,如银行账户信息或医疗记录。
总之,数据库有效性是确保数据库中存储的数据准确、一致、完整、可靠和安全的过程。它是数据库管理系统的关键目标之一,以确保数据的质量和可信度。通过实施各种约束、完整性规则和安全机制,数据库管理系统能够维护数据库有效性,并提供可靠和可信赖的数据。
1年前 -
-
数据库有效性是指数据库中存储的数据的准确性、一致性和完整性。有效性是数据库设计和维护的一个重要目标,它确保数据库中的数据能够符合预期的要求,并且能够被正确地使用和操作。
数据库有效性可以从多个方面来考虑,包括数据的正确性、一致性、完整性、唯一性和有效性规则的遵守等。
-
数据的正确性:数据库中存储的数据应该是准确的,即数据的内容应该与实际情况相符。这要求在数据录入和处理过程中,要进行严格的验证和检查,确保数据的正确性。例如,在录入数据时,可以使用数据类型、范围限制等方式来验证数据的正确性。
-
数据的一致性:数据库中的数据应该是一致的,即数据之间的关系和约束应该得到正确的维护和管理。例如,如果数据库中存在两个表之间的关联关系,那么在更新数据时,必须保证关联关系的一致性,否则可能导致数据不一致的情况。
-
数据的完整性:数据库中的数据应该是完整的,即数据不应该存在缺失或不完整的情况。为了确保数据的完整性,可以使用约束和规则来限制数据的输入和修改,例如,使用主键、外键、唯一约束等。
-
数据的唯一性:数据库中的数据应该具有唯一性,即每条数据应该有唯一的标识或属性。为了确保数据的唯一性,可以使用主键、唯一约束等方式来限制数据的重复和冗余。
-
有效性规则的遵守:数据库中的数据应该符合事先定义的有效性规则。例如,某个字段只能取特定的值,或者某个字段的取值必须满足某种条件等。这些规则可以通过在数据库中添加约束和触发器来实现。
在实际操作中,为了确保数据库的有效性,可以采取以下方法和操作流程:
-
数据库设计阶段:在数据库设计阶段,需要仔细考虑数据的结构和关系,定义好各个表之间的关系和约束。同时,对于每个字段,需要定义合适的数据类型、长度、约束等,以确保数据的正确性和完整性。
-
数据录入和验证:在数据录入过程中,需要对数据进行验证和检查,确保数据的正确性。可以使用前端界面的校验机制、数据库触发器或存储过程等方式来实现。
-
数据更新和维护:在数据更新和维护过程中,需要保证数据的一致性和完整性。例如,在进行数据更新时,需要考虑到关联表之间的关系,避免数据不一致的情况发生。
-
数据备份和恢复:为了防止数据的丢失和损坏,需要定期进行数据备份,并且确保备份数据的完整性和有效性。在数据恢复时,需要验证备份数据的有效性,并进行必要的修复和校验。
总之,数据库有效性是数据库设计和维护的一个重要目标,通过合理的设计和严格的操作流程,可以确保数据库中存储的数据具有准确性、一致性和完整性。
1年前 -